Intentional Peer Support Specialist - Mid Coast Hospital

Job Code:11160 Department:Other FT/PT Status:Full Time Sign-on Bonus: Summary: Applies the tools developed in their own recovery as well as the philosophy and values of Intentional Peer Support to build a connection, consider world view, maintain mutuality, and move towards a new way of being within the new relationship being built with the individual. The Intentional Peer Support Specialist will collaborate, coach, and challenge individuals in viewing lifes challenges as an opportunity for growth and change; within each individuals recovery process.

The Peer Support Specialist will collaborate, coach, and challenge individuals in viewing the crisis as an opportunity for growth and change; within each individuals recovery process.

**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:**

* Fully understands and is able to actively implement the three principles and four tasks of Intentional Peer Support.

* Models relationship building, based on the four tasks of peer support, with participants, volunteers and colleagues.

* Fully understands and is able to actively implement the Eight Dimensions of Wellness as described by SAMHSA.

* Models the attributes of respect, trust, sensitivity and confidentiality to participants, volunteers and colleagues.

* Provides support and models healthy relationships.

* Follows best practices and guidelines established by the Peer Support in Emergency Departments program.
